Joe Burrow Open To Restructuring Contract For Bengals To Keep Ja’Marr Chase And Tee Higgins

Cincinnati Bengals quarterback Joe Burrow is willing to do whatever it takes to keep Ja’Marr Chase and Tee Higgins in Cincinnati, including restructuring his contract.

During an appearance on FS1’s Breakfast Ball, Burrow said, “Of course,” when asked if he would restructure his contract to allow the Bengals to get other key players signed such as wide receivers Ja’Marr Chase and Tee Higgins, defensive end Trey Hendrickson and tight end Mike Gesicki.

Burrow also expressed confidence in the Bengals’ front office’s ability to keep the core together. “I do. I do. We have the cap space to get it done. I want to make it happen. Everybody involved: Trey, Tee, Ja’Marr, Mike G, we all want to stay together. When you have guys that are motivated like that, I think you can get those things done.”

Both Higgins and Gesicki are set to become free agents this offseason, while Chase and Hendrickson are signed through 2025.
